NEW ORLEANS (AP) — Thurgood Marshall College Fund president Johnny Taylor Jr. will be the keynote speaker for Southern University at New Orleans' graduation ceremonies on May 10.

The program is set for 4 p.m. at the Lakefront Arena.

Taylor leads an organization representing nearly 300,000 students attending 47 public historically black colleges and universities.

He holds a law degree from Drake Law School.
